## The Role of Website Analysis
Website Analysis encompasses a comprehensive review of various metrics, such as traffic volume, user engagement, and bounce rates. Analytics tools like Google Analytics are pivotal in this process, offering insights into visitor behavior, traffic sources, and conversion rates. This structured approach helps identify areas needing improvement and fosters informed decision-making for enhanced user experience and search engine optimization (SEO).
Consider, for example, a content creator who observes a high bounce rate on their blog. Website Analysis would reveal that visitors are likely leaving due to slow loading times. By optimizing images, minifying CSS and JavaScript files, and leveraging browser caching, the creator could reduce load times, thus improving user retention and Google rankings.

### Content Delivery Network (CDN):
A CDN spreads web resources across multiple servers and geographical locations. Popular services, such as Cloudflare and Akamai, expedite content delivery by dispersing resources closer to end users. This reduces latency and accelerates load times, leading to faster page speeds.
Amazon uses a global CDN to maintain a high Site Availability rate.
As a matter of fact, studies reveal that page-load time improves significantly (22%) when CDNs are employed. That’s partially due to the fact that the user is served content from a nearby CDN server rather than the origin server.
